I'm quite new to this mailinglist, but have been using Gnome for quite
some time. I love the new Gnome 3 and had it on ubuntu 11.04 already,
and now of course with 11.10 also. Currently I have 3 installations,
with one on a MacBook (4.2?.. the white one). It works smooth, for one
strange thing. I thought for a moment that it had to do with Skype, but
I think it happened without also once. But, mostly I notice it when
using a skype chat. Im just typing, and then suddenly, when I want to
click another window, nothing happens. Also scrolling in the other
window doesn't work. In some cases I can just keep on typing, which
works, and the windows also get updated all the times. I also cant move
the skype windows.. or close it.  Also going to the left upper corner
doesnt do anything. Then I click on something in the skype screen, like
the chat history dropdownlist, which does popup, and after that, I can
move the screens again. I dont have this issue with the 2 other
machines. The laptop runs on an intel chipset, I guess, while the other
2 have nvidia. Could it be something with QT and Intel? Any ideas?
